Ed Ebert's Auto Repair
In Town Auto Care, located in Moorestown, NJ, is renowned as the leading choice for automotive repair, specializing in European vehicles as well as all makes and models. With over 30 years of experience, the modern facility is equipped with state-of-the-art diagnostic tools to ensure repairs are completed accurately and efficiently.
Committed to customer satisfaction, In Town Auto Care offers a range of services from general maintenance to major repairs, alongside conveniences such as a comfortable waiting area, free shuttle service, and discounted rental vehicles. Their commitment to transparency is exemplified through digital inspections that allow customers to view images and videos of their vehicle's condition.
Generated from the website
Also at this address
You might also like
Partial Data by Foursquare.






